Tour Overview
Mongolia is one of the last places on Earth where the road disappears into the horizon, where traffic gives way to herds of wild horses and camels, and the sheer vastness of nature makes you feel like a true explorer. Stretching across endless grasslands, dramatic deserts, rugged mountains and volcanic landscapes, Mongolia offers one of the world's most extraordinary self-drive adventures.
This 11-day self-drive takes you behind the wheel of a Toyota Land Cruiser 300, beginning in the vibrant capital of Ulaanbaatar and heading deep into the legendary Gobi Desert — the granite formations of Baga Gazriin Chuluu, the colourful cliffs of Tsagaan Suvarga and the towering Khongoriin Els singing sand dunes, with exhilarating off-road driving through Gurvan Saikhan National Park. The journey then turns to Mongolia's cultural heart: Kharkhorin, the ancient capital of the Mongol Empire, and the magnificent Erdene Zuu Monastery. Relax in the waters of Tsenkher Hot Springs, cross the highlands of Yak Country, and take in the extinct Khorgo Volcano and the pristine Terkhiin Tsagaan (White) Lake before returning through Khugnu Khaan Nature Reserve and Elsen Tasarkhai — Mongolia's "Mini Gobi" — and a final stop at Hustai National Park, home to the endangered, truly wild Przewalski's Horse. Expect nomadic Ger Camp stays, an experienced Indian Tour Manager, local guide, mechanic, support vehicles and a dedicated chef — every detail handled so you can focus on the adventure.

Tour Details
Food and Water
All breakfasts, lunches, tea/coffee and dinners (veg/non-veg) as per the itinerary
Accommodation
3 and 4 star hotels and traditional Ger Camps
Total Travel Distance
Approx. 2,850 Kms
Driving Time
4-6hrs every day with multiple breaks
Terrain
65% paved roads, 35% dirt trails
Air Connectivity
There are no direct flights between India and Mongolia. Air connectivity is maintained entirely through one-stop or multi-stop connecting flights, primarily routing through major East Asian, Central Asian or Middle Eastern hubs.
Weather Forecast
Late September brings crisp, sunny autumn days and sharply cold nights. Daytime temperatures in Ulaanbaatar and the central steppes average 10°C to 15°C (50°F–59°F), dropping to 0°C to -5°C (32°F–23°F) overnight. Winds are common, with early frosts or light snow in the northern regions.
